光的波動性是物理光学中的一個重點內容,伹由于光波不像机械振動中所發生的波那样容易觀察,因此成為教學中感覺困難的課题。要想使这一課题的內容容易地為學生接受,固然有赖於教師在理論上的系统講解,但主要關键还在於用实际的演示實驗和對自然现象觀察的实例,來證明光的波動性。波的干涉和衍射是波動的重要表征,因此光的干涉和衍射现象的演示和观察也就成為光的波動性這一課題的教学的重要环節。
